Such drama...just in from the gig! Some guy passed us with 3 bottles of piss! That's what was thrown at Axl. Why would someone want to come to a gig, pay their money, then throw piss at the band. Axl warned if anything else was thrown he'd go home. Ten mins after that another bottle just missed him and Axl left. The band were gone for half an hour or more. Lots of people left, very angry. I was arguing with people outside, defending Axl. Eventually they came back on and the gig was awesome but there was less people there and Axl just stood there the whole gig. No clothing changes or dancing. He sounded fuckin' amazing though. Because he wasn't moving the vocals were spot on. The rest of the band bounced all over the place. Some people were pissed off at the beginning because of the late start and started booing, I wanted to punch them and tell them to go home. Anyway, thanks for the show guys, I hope this doesn't put Axl off coming to Ireland again. Peace!

Overall the gig was great and full of drama, but Axl clearly not enjoying himself put a dampener on the gig. Here's my review:

Danko were actually really good. Why the support act were on so late I have no idea, but perhaps GnR agreed a later starting time with the venue beforehand, I'm not sure. Anyway they came on about 10.30, about 70 minutes after Danko. The techs were setting up all the time, but quite slowly, not rushed at all, so I'm not sure if this was the cause of the delay. A lot of people starting getting angry and some people nearly left I think. Unfortunate, really. A fight broke out in front of me, no idea why.

Unfortuately, things with Axl got off to a bad start. He couldn't move during Chinese Democracy, because the chord on his earphone became loose and the technician came on and spent ages trying to fix it. In fact, the technician spent nearly all the first two versus and chorus trying to tie this thing back in place on Axl's back so Axl was stood still which obviously wasn't ideal. I felt sorry for the technician, so much pressure, and whatever he was trying to tie just wouldn't tie. Eventually Axl just broke free and went crazy jumping around the stage, but I'd imagine he wasn't happy with the technician. Apart from that the song rocked. Then Welcome To The Jungle started and after each time he played the intro, DJ Ashba cupped his ear towards the crowd. Embarrassingly a lot of people booed when he did this. Then just before the first verse of Jungle Axl stopped the song and said that if one more bottle is thrown they are going home. He then asked if people wanted them to play or not, and he got a mixed reacton. I just watched the video and Axl responded sarcastically with "subtle." I tried starting an Axl chant but didn't really happen. The rest of the song and the next few songs were awesome. Was great hearing Sorry live, probably the highlight of the show. Then Axl said "On the guitar, Mr. Richard Fortus. Ok, you have a good night, enjoy yourselves, bye". And all the band members walked off stage. He wasn't smiling much in the beginning and the incident with the technician and the boos probably pissed him off, compounded by whatever was thrown. The only time he smiled during the night was when him and Stinson were joking or shoulder barging each other, haha.

Some person at the venue came out and said there were technical issues, and then a member of the GnR crew came out and said they are trying to get Axl back on stage, to get the crowd to stop throwing bottles, etc.

There was a break of half an hour and some people left (nowhere near 70%!! more like 1% or less) anyway this was good for two reasons, firstly I think a lot of the assholes left and secondly, I got to go right up the front haha. After Live And Let Die, Tommy Stinson was joking around with Axl again and then took the microphone and re-assured the crowd and talked about the great time in 2006. I'm fairly sure he played a crucial role in getting Axl back on stage.

The rest of the show was awesome, and the new songs really sounded even more incredible live. But it was clear Axl wasn't happy and wanted to just get out of there. During Knocking On Heaven's Door, he picked up the microphone that allows him to speak to the band members and said something, and then crossed his hand over his neck. Everyone thought that meant the show was gonna end again haha. Actually, he did it just towards the end of DJ's solo and then they went straight into the final chorus, so they left out the call-and-response bit with the audience (I'm assuming they still do that on this tour). In addition the Paradise City outro was much shorter and pretty much went straight into the vocal outro. He also said "baby, please good night" not mentioning Dublin; not sure of thats he always says on this tour. There was also no piano solo before November Rain. Seemed like he just wanted to get of there as quickly as possible. He just stood in one spot throughout the gig (from Live And Let Die onwards), and then during the solos he leaned up against the stage backdrop - he didn't leave the stage during guitar solos (he did leave during the individual guitar player's solo songs, eg pink panther, ballad of death, etc, but stayed on stage for the solos during the GnR songs). On the positive side, his voice sounded really amazing, I guess standing still has its benefits. But clearly if the lead singer isn't having fun and doesn't want to be there (even if its justified) its going to reduce the enjoyment of the gig for the people there. When he wasn't singing, he looked so bored...........I wondered what was going through his head at that point. He obviously done something right, there was a big Axl chant at the end.

Fortunately, the other guys were on top form and won the crowd back on their own. I think they were great in 2006, but now they are much better. Last time people complained about the "boring guitar solos between songs" this time they went down really well and people loved the other band members who were full of energy and enthusiasm. I think I got into one of BBF's photos haha. Remember I said earlier that people booed DJ Ashba when he cupped his ear during WTTJ? He did it again during Ballad of Death and people cheered like crazy. Axl is fortunate to have guys like these backing him up!

The gig went on from about 10.30 - 01.00. Not including the interlude, it was over two hours. A great night, full of drama, excitement and amazing music, just a shame Axl didn't have a good night in Ireland.

The band really sounds amazing in all those clips.





People don't realize what the whole throwing shit on stage does. Not only can it hit a band or crew member, or a fellow audience member, and cause physical injury.

But when you get water or other liquids all over the stage, the stage becomes slippery.

A slippery stage is not exactly optimal. Imagine how careful you must be in the winter when the streets are icy and slippery.
